2. Safety Information
WARNING:
- Keep the remote control away from water, liquids, and excessive moisture to prevent electrical damage.
- Do not expose the remote to direct sunlight, high temperatures, or strong impacts.
- Use only the specified battery type (AAA 1.5V x 2) to avoid fire or explosion hazards.
- Dispose of used batteries according to local environmental regulations. Do not short-circuit or incinerate batteries.
- Do not attempt to open, repair, or modify the remote control yourself, as this may void the warranty and cause safety risks.
- This remote control is designed for consumer use only and is not intended for industrial or commercial applications.
- It may not be compatible with all devices, especially older or specialty equipment. Check the compatibility list or use the auto-search function for best results.
- Do not use the remote control in environments with strong electromagnetic interference (e.g., near large motors, Wi-Fi routers, or microwave ovens), as this may affect signal transmission.
- Keep the remote control at least 1 meter away from other infrared devices to avoid signal interference.
3. Setup
3.1 Battery Installation
- Open the battery compartment on the back of the remote control.
- Insert 2 AAA batteries, ensuring the positive (+) and negative (-) terminals match the markings inside the compartment.
- Close the battery compartment cover.


3.2 Device Programming
This remote control can be programmed using two methods:
Method 1: Direct Code Entry
- Turn on the device you want to control (e.g., TV).
- Press and hold the "Setup" button until the indicator light stays on.
- Enter the 4-digit code for your device brand from the code list (included separately).
- Press the "Power" button. If the device turns off, programming is successful. If not, repeat with another code.
Method 2: Auto-Search
- Turn on the device you want to control.
- Press and hold the "Setup" button until the indicator light stays on.
- Press the device button (e.g., "TV") you want to program.
- Press the "Power" button repeatedly until the device turns off.
- Press "Setup" to save the code.

5. Maintenance & Care
- Clean the remote control with a dry, soft cloth. Do not use harsh chemicals, alcohol, or abrasive cleaners, as these may damage the surface.
- Store the remote control in a cool, dry place when not in use. Avoid extreme temperatures and humidity.
- If the remote control is not used for an extended period (more than 3 months), remove the batteries to prevent leakage and corrosion.
